Those stripes were usually applied by the dealership as a bit of eye candy(and a way to boost the markup on new units), there are several styles. I've seen the ones you've described, and there are ones that end in a Chevy Bow-Tie, or the letters HHR.
Check with the parts department at you local Chevy dealership, or have a look on e-bay.
